# Catalog Cache Invalidation — Contractor Notes

Product data in Shelfern is cached at two layers: edge (5 min TTL) and the catalog service (event-driven). Price or stock changes publish an invalidation event; do not manually flush edge caches unless the event bus is down. Stale reads beyond 10 minutes mean the invalidator worker is stuck — restart it, don't patch around it. All invalidation calls go through the internal cache-control endpoint and require auth. Use the service key below for your local setup.

API key for bageg-kajef: vxb2-ss

**Catalog Cache Invalidation — Recovery Steps**

If the Brindleworth catalog serves stale SKUs after a release, flush the Lattice cache tier before rolling back. Verify invalidation completed by checking the warm-node counters in Pricepane. If the admin account is locked during the flush, use the recovery flow below. The passphrase for that flow follows.

unlock words, fafog-yagap: julvan-rusix-rusdor-quenath-drumir-wenir-sileth-julael-aldion-julael-frador-giliel-tameth-ulador

Localizing date formats in Fernwheel is mostly painless, but heads up for future maintainers: the locale tables live in the formatting service, not the app. We fetch them at boot and cache for an hour, so a stale cache can make dates look wrong even after a fix ships. To refresh manually, hit the admin reload endpoint — it requires the service credential from the env file. Put that credential on the next line, right here:

env line for tagag-bahaf: VAULT_KEY29=79f54886c19ecf5e7c4c4246f931c